Emissions from aviation are a significant contributor to climate change. Airplanes burn fossil fuel which not only releases CO2 emissions but also has strong warming non-CO2 effects due to nitrogen oxides (NOx), vapour trails and cloud formation triggered by the altitude at which aircraft operate.

Flights emit 500 grams of carbon dioxide/metric tons of cargo per kilometer of transportation. However, ships emit only between 10 to 40 grams of carbon dioxide per kilometer. The carbon footprint of airplanes is 20 to 30 times more than ships.

Airplanes become more fuel efficient with every generation, and there are plenty of ways old planes can be spruced up. Winglets can be added on to the end of wing's, reducing drag and reducing fuel consumption by 6 percent.
